![]() ![]() Starting with Kotlin 1.8.0, you can use the new compiler option -Xno-new-java-annotation-targets to avoid generating the TYPE_USE and TYPE_PARAMETER annotation targets. This is an issue for Android clients with API levels less than 26, which don't have these targets in the API. This is just like how the TYPE_PARAMETER Kotlin target maps to the .TYPE_PARAMETER Java target. If a Kotlin annotation has TYPE among its Kotlin targets, the annotation maps to .TYPE_USE in its list of Java annotation targets. The new language version also includes:Ī compiler option for switching off the generation of JVM annotation targetsĪ new -Xdebug compiler option for disabling optimizationsĪbility to not generate TYPE_USE and TYPE_PARAMETER annotation targets Starting with version 1.8.0, the compiler can generate classes with a bytecode version corresponding to JVM 19. To migrate existing projects to Kotlin 1.8.0 in IntelliJ IDEA 2022.3, change the Kotlin version to 1.8.0 and reimport your Gradle or Maven project. However, the limit is 2083 characters on the server side.You can update your projects to Kotlin 1.8.0 in IntelliJ IDEA 2022.3 without updating the IDE plugin. The screen name length is not limited on the SDK side. ![]() If no recompositions occur, no additional code is needed. ![]() Import import class MyApplication : Application () Set the flag to false in your AndroidManifest.xml file. Now that the SDK is a dependency of your app, it will autostart itself when your application starts. You do not need to do anything to start the SDK. Groovy implementation ":library:4.21.0" Kotlin implementation( ":library:4.21.0" ) Start the SDK If you stay with an old version, check the Compatibility chapter. To add our SDK (or library), add the following line to your application's dependency list.Īll should work out of the box if your Kotlin and dependencies are up-to-date. How to include itįor distribution of our API we use Maven Central Repository which is supported by the Android build system by default. Our Android SDK is shipped as an Android library (AAR) which you need to add as a dependency to your Gradle file. If you use the Tealium SDK for your app and intend to leverage Tealium events, see Use Tealium.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|